Arson Investigation Boys in Jackson, Mich. Set Playground Fire

JACKSON, Mich. (AP) — Two Michigan boys — ages 8 and 9 — could be charged with arson for a fire that destroyed a slide structure at a Jackson playground.

Jackson County Prosecutor Hank Zavislak told MLive.com for a story (http://bit.ly/Sr7XuP ) Saturday that he will issue petitions for the charges and bring the boys under the jurisdiction of the juvenile court.
Officials want to find out why the boys set the fire and what can be done to prevent similar behavior from occurring again, Zavislak said. They could be enrolled in an intervention program.

“These are very young children. It’s a whole different approach,” he said.
The boys told police they set the Aug. 25 fire at Partnership Park.
Devastated by the fire at her favorite playground, 6-year-old Akaysha Dempsey-Owens raised more than $100 in one day this month with a lemonade stand.
Local businesses and residents have started cleanup of the playground. Crews on Friday dismantled and threw away scrap metal left at the park.
“I think it’s important for that area to put that park back up so the kids can have a place to play that is safe,” said Ken Williams.
Williams’ Concord Excavating is expected to remove poles and other materials next month from the playground’s foundation.
